Course Details

  • Introduction to Environmental Impact Assessment (EIA): Definition, history, and importance of EIA
  • Legal and Regulatory Frameworks: National and international laws, regulations, and policies related to EIA
  • EIA Process and Methodologies: Screening, scoping, baseline data collection, impact prediction, evaluation, and mitigation
  • Environmental Impact Assessment for Specific Sectors: Infrastructure, energy, mining, agriculture, and forestry
  • Stakeholder Engagement and Participation: Identifying and involving stakeholders, public consultations, and conflict resolution
  • Environmental Impact Assessment Report Preparation and Review: Content, format, and quality criteria for EIA reports
  • Strategic Environmental Assessment (SEA): Concept, benefits, and application in policy, plan, and program formulation
  • Monitoring and Evaluation of EIA: Post-project analysis, effectiveness evaluation, and continuous improvement
  • EIA and Sustainable Development: Integrating EIA into sustainable development goals and initiatives
